Backend Developer (Node.js) remote (UK only)
Backend Developer (Node.js) remote (UK only)

Backend Developer (Node.js) remote (UK only)

London Full-Time 36000 - 60000 £ / year (est.) No home office possible
R

At a Glance

  • Tasks: Build and maintain high-performance backend systems using Node.js and AWS.
  • Company: Join a tech company powering thousands of retail websites with innovative solutions.
  • Benefits: Enjoy remote work flexibility and team meet-ups in London once a month.
  • Why this job: Be part of a dynamic team, mentor juniors, and work with cutting-edge technologies.
  • Qualifications: Proficiency in Node.js, AWS, MySQL, and experience with serverless architecture required.
  • Other info: Salary based on experience; UK applicants only.

The predicted salary is between 36000 - 60000 £ per year.

Overview

Our client's technology powers thousands of retail websites, providing tools to help clients retain users and gain valuable analytical insights. They are seeking a talented Node.js Backend Developer with a strong background in serverless architecture, MySQL, distributed systems, infrastructure as code, and extensive AWS experience. As a key member of their development team, you will be responsible for building and maintaining high-performance, scalable backend systems. Your role will include designing, developing, and maintaining cutting-edge backend solutions, as well as mentoring junior developers.

Responsibilities

  • Design and implement serverless backend solutions using Node.js, MySQL, and AWS technologies.
  • Develop and maintain APIs and microservices to support various applications.
  • Collaborate with cross-functional teams to gather requirements and propose effective solutions.
  • Stay updated with emerging technologies and trends in backend development and AWS services.
  • Document technical specifications, architectural decisions, and codebase to ensure knowledge sharing and system reliability.
  • Optimise database schemas, queries, and indexes for efficient data storage and retrieval.
  • Implement caching strategies to enhance system performance and reduce latency.

Required Skills

  • Proficiency in Node.js development with a deep understanding of its core principles and ecosystem.
  • Extensive experience in designing and building serverless architectures using AWS Lambda, API Gateway, and related services.
  • Strong knowledge of distributed systems and the ability to design scalable, fault-tolerant applications.
  • Expertise in working with MySQL databases, including design, query optimisation, and performance tuning.
  • Significant experience with AWS services, including S3, DynamoDB, SQS, SNS, IAM, Athena, and CloudWatch.

Desirable Skills

  • Familiarity with containerisation technologies (e.g., Docker).
  • Understanding of CI/CD pipelines.
  • Experience with serverless frameworks like Serverless, AWS SAM, Terraform, or CloudFormation.
  • Experience with AWS Fargate for container-based deployments.
  • Knowledge of AWS Lambda Layers and custom runtimes.

Fully remote (UK only), although the ability to travel to London 1 day a month for team get-togethers is preferred. Salary will be based on experience level.

Backend Developer (Node.js) remote (UK only) employer: RGH-Global

Our client is an exceptional employer, offering a fully remote role for a Backend Developer (Node.js) that allows you to work from anywhere in the UK while still fostering a collaborative team environment through monthly meet-ups in London. With a strong emphasis on employee growth, they provide opportunities for mentorship and skill development, alongside a culture that values innovation and the latest technologies in backend development. Enjoy competitive benefits and the chance to contribute to impactful projects that power thousands of retail websites, making your work both meaningful and rewarding.
R

Contact Detail:

RGH-Global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Backend Developer (Node.js) remote (UK only)

✨Tip Number 1

Familiarise yourself with the latest AWS services and features, especially those related to serverless architecture. Being able to discuss recent updates or trends in AWS during your interview can demonstrate your passion and commitment to staying current in the field.

✨Tip Number 2

Showcase your experience with Node.js by contributing to open-source projects or building personal projects that highlight your skills. This not only enhances your portfolio but also gives you practical examples to discuss during interviews.

✨Tip Number 3

Network with professionals in the backend development community, particularly those who work with Node.js and AWS. Engaging in discussions on platforms like LinkedIn or attending relevant meetups can help you gain insights and potentially get referrals.

✨Tip Number 4

Prepare to discuss your approach to optimising database performance, as this is a key responsibility in the role. Be ready to share specific examples of how you've improved query performance or database design in past projects.

We think you need these skills to ace Backend Developer (Node.js) remote (UK only)

Proficiency in Node.js
Serverless Architecture Design
AWS Lambda
API Gateway
MySQL Database Management
Distributed Systems Knowledge
Scalable Application Design
Fault-Tolerant Application Development
Query Optimisation
Performance Tuning
AWS Services (S3, DynamoDB, SQS, SNS, IAM, Athena, CloudWatch)
Technical Documentation
Collaboration with Cross-Functional Teams
Emerging Technologies Awareness
Caching Strategies Implementation

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ights your experience with Node.js, AWS, and serverless architecture. Use specific examples of projects where you've implemented these technologies to demonstrate your expertise.

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for the role and the company. Mention how your skills align with their needs, particularly in backend development and working with MySQL and distributed systems.

Showcase Relevant Projects: If you have worked on relevant projects, consider including a portfolio or links to your GitHub. Highlight any APIs or microservices you've developed, especially those using AWS services.

Prepare for Technical Questions: Anticipate technical questions related to Node.js, AWS, and database optimisation. Brush up on your knowledge of distributed systems and be ready to discuss your problem-solving approach during interviews.

How to prepare for a job interview at RGH-Global

✨Showcase Your Node.js Expertise

Be prepared to discuss your experience with Node.js in detail. Highlight specific projects where you've implemented serverless architectures and how you optimised performance using AWS services.

✨Demonstrate Problem-Solving Skills

Expect technical questions that assess your ability to design scalable, fault-tolerant applications. Practice explaining your thought process when tackling complex problems, especially related to distributed systems.

✨Familiarise Yourself with the Company’s Tech Stack

Research the technologies mentioned in the job description, such as MySQL, AWS Lambda, and API Gateway. Being able to discuss these tools and how they fit into your previous work will show your genuine interest in the role.

✨Prepare for Team Collaboration Questions

Since the role involves working with cross-functional teams, be ready to share examples of how you've collaborated with others. Discuss how you gather requirements and propose solutions, as well as any mentoring experiences you have.

Backend Developer (Node.js) remote (UK only)
RGH-Global
R
  • Backend Developer (Node.js) remote (UK only)

    London
    Full-Time
    36000 - 60000 £ / year (est.)

    Application deadline: 2027-06-21

  • R

    RGH-Global

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>